Understanding key tax terms is essential for navigating your tax planning strategies. Below are definitions of important concepts commonly encountered during the tax planning and filing process in Kansas.
A tax deduction is an expense that can be subtracted from your total income to reduce the amount of income subject to taxation. Common deductions may include mortgage interest, charitable contributions, and certain business expenses.
A tax credit directly reduces the amount of tax owed, often providing a dollar-for-dollar reduction. Credits can be nonrefundable or refundable and are available for various qualifying expenses and circumstances.
Tax liability is the total amount of tax debt owed to the government for a given period. This includes federal, state, and local taxes based on income and other taxable activities.
The effective tax rate is the average rate at which your income is taxed, calculated by dividing your total tax liability by your total taxable income, reflecting the true tax burden.

Resolution timelines vary depending on the complexity of your tax debt and the method of resolution chosen. Some simpler cases, such as penalty abatements, can be resolved in a few weeks. In contrast, more complex negotiations like offers in compromise may take several months due to required approvals and assessment procedures.
